Lost Keys
Losing car keys is a typical concern that lots of homeowners face. Whether left at home or dropped somewhere outside, lost keys can cause a significant quantity of aggravation.
Solutions:
- Key Finders: Individuals can purchase Bluetooth key finders that sync to their mobile phones to locate lost keys rapidly.
- Spare Keys: Keeping a spare key at home or with a trusted pal can conserve time if keys are lost.
Broken Keys
Keys can snap or break due to excessive force when trying to open a vehicle. This usually leads to circumstances where part of the key is left stuck inside the ignition.
Solutions:
- Emergency locksmiths: In Milton Keynes, various locksmiths concentrate on key extraction and replacement.
- Key Duplication: Regularly duplicating keys can lessen the threat of being stranded.
Stuck Keys
A stuck key can be particularly frustrating, specifically if it requires multiple attempts to get it out or to get it in the ignition.
Solutions:
- Cleaning: Regularly cleaning the ignition and the key can assist avoid this problem.
- Lubrication: Using a proper lubricant can avoid corrosion that causes stuck keys.
Key Fob Malfunctions
Modern cars frequently come with keyless entry systems that depend on key fobs. When these fobs breakdown, owners might find their cars taken by their own security systems.
Solutions:
- Battery Check: Most concerns originate from a dead battery. This easy check can save an unneeded trip to the car dealership.
- Reprogramming: Sometimes, key fobs simply require reprogramming, which can typically be done at auto shops or by the car dealership.
Ignition Problems
When a key will not kip down the ignition, it can be a sign of a malfunctioning ignition system or a bent key.
Solutions:
- Inspection: A professional evaluation can figure out if it's the key or the ignition system that requires replacement.
- Replacement Keys: If the key is bent or harmed, getting a brand-new key cut is typically a good solution.
Radio Frequency Interference
For electronic key fobs, radio frequency interference can be a covert difficulty that avoids the key fob from receiving commands.
Solutions:
- Location Awareness: Avoid using key fobs near high-interference areas, such as near several electronic gadgets.
- Testing: Testing the key fob in various places can assist determine if interference is a consistent issue.

FAQs
1. What should I do if I lose my car keys?
If you lose your keys, it's advisable to backtrack your actions to discover them. If they remain missing, consider getting in touch with a locksmith for a replacement or check out your car's security functions for key-less entry choices.
2. Can I fix a broken key myself?
It's best to speak with an expert locksmith if a key breaks, specifically if part of it is stuck in the ignition. Attempting to fix it yourself may cause more damage to the lock.
3. How do I know if my key fob needs a brand-new battery?
If your key fob begins working intermittently or stops functioning entirely, it's likely the battery. Inspecting the battery and replacing it if required typically solves the issue.
4. Are there any preventative measures I can take?
Yes, regular maintenance of your ignition system, keeping spare keys convenient, and keeping keys securely can avoid lots of typical car key problems.
5. How can I prevent radio frequency interference?
Keep your key fob far from other electronic devices, and test its performance in different locations to see if the concern continues.
